A corporate art collection is a curated selection of artwork that is displayed in an office or workplace setting. These collections can include paintings, sculptures, photographs, and other forms of visual art, and are typically chosen to reflect the company’s values, aesthetic, and brand image. corporate art collections can be found in a wide range of industries, from finance and tech to hospitality and healthcare.

One example of a company with a renowned corporate art collection is Microsoft. The tech giant has amassed an impressive collection of over 5,000 pieces of contemporary art, which are displayed throughout its offices around the world. The artwork in Microsoft’s collection reflects the company’s commitment to innovation, diversity, and creativity, and serves as a source of inspiration for employees and visitors alike.

Another company that is known for its commitment to art in the workplace is Deutsche Bank. The German bank has a long history of supporting the arts, and its collection of over 60,000 pieces is one of the largest corporate art collections in the world. Deutsche Bank’s artwork is displayed in its offices, branches, and public spaces, and is used to promote dialogue, diversity, and cultural exchange among employees and clients.
